About Yangyiwei Yang

Yangyiwei Yang is a scholar working on Mechanical Engineering, Materials Chemistry, Mechanics of Materials, Biomedical Engineering and Automotive Engineering, having authored 36 papers that have together received 1.7k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Additive Manufacturing Materials and Processes (11 papers), Solidification and crystal growth phenomena (7 papers), Additive Manufacturing and 3D Printing Technologies (6 papers), Advanced Sensor and Energy Harvesting Materials (5 papers), Metallurgy and Material Forming (4 papers), Innovative Energy Harvesting Technologies (4 papers), Magnetic Properties of Alloys (4 papers) and Aluminum Alloy Microstructure Properties (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Automotive Engineering (375 citations), Polymers and Plastics (349 citations), Biomedical Engineering (718 citations), Mechanical Engineering (448 citations) and Electrical and Electronic Engineering (676 citations). Yangyiwei Yang has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, China and Austria. Frequent co-authors include Bai‐Xiang Xu, Yang Bai, Peter Stein, Ying Zhao, Xiang Shi, Peng Zhai, Jiawei Wang, Qibing Pei, Bingjie Wang and Meng Liao. Their work appears in journals such as Scripta Materialia, Advanced Engineering Materials, JOM, Journal of the Mechanics and Physics of Solids and npj Computational Materials.
